Output 14d21a58b556170e92a074f49cbb633552f0865011845e7d425258d87db31caa:0

value
95879304
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9d7b9f5307e47c4afaadfbf255ebea74ebc19232 OP_EQUAL
address
3G3i76NEEktowXQbvV3Hu5GsXQatn1Ukrd
transaction
14d21a58b556170e92a074f49cbb633552f0865011845e7d425258d87db31caa
spent
true